Вопрос:

Решите неравенство: (x^2-13x+30)/(x^2+7x+10)<0.

Ответ:


\[\frac{x^{2} - 13x + 30}{x^{2} + 7x + 10} < 0\]


\[1)\ x^{2} - 13x + 30 =\]


\[= (x - 3)(x - 10)\]


\[x_{1} + x_{2} = 13;\ \ x_{1} \cdot x_{2} = 30\]


\[x_{1} = 10;\ \ x_{2} = 3.\]


\[2)\ x^{2} + 7x + 10 =\]


\[= (x + 5)(x + 2)\]


\[x_{1} + x_{2} = - 7;\ \ \ x_{1} \cdot x_{2} = 10\]


\[x_{1} = - 2;\ \ \ x_{2} = - 5.\ \]


\[\frac{(x - 3)(x - 10)}{(x + 5)(x + 2)} < 0\]



\[- 5 < x < - 2;\ \ 3 < x < 10.\]
